Why Afternoon Tea Remains a British Institution

Afternoon tea isn’t just a snack. It’s a ritual. A nod to tradition and a wink to modern luxury. Think finger sandwiches, scones with clotted cream, delicate pastries and, of course, the perfect pot of tea. In a busy world, few things compare to the slow unfolding of an afternoon tea service.

  • A slice of history: Introduced in the 1840s by Anna, the Duchess of Bedford.
  • A social affair: Ideal for catching up with friends or hosting an intimate celebration.
  • A canvas for creativity: Chefs continually reinvent flavours, infusing classic scones with Earl Grey or matcha.

Brewing Tips and Rituals

  • Water temperature matters: Green teas at 75°C, blacks at 95°C.
  • Steeping time: 2–3 minutes for delicate varieties, 4–5 for robust blends.
  • Pre-warm your teapot and cups to preserve temperature.
  • Experiment with infusions: A sprig of mint or a slice of ginger can work wonders.
